Subject: [MUSEUM-L] historic house museum docent retraining

Can anyone give me suggestions for retraining docents not to open doors to show areas of the house they have been asked not to show to visitors? Examples are areas that are not restored, where there are staff offices, or where there are collections that are affected adversely by exposure to changes in light, etc.
